Mint Chocolate Fudge Cheesecake Cake

A delightful dessert that combines rich chocolate cake, creamy cheesecake, and a luscious fudge topping with a refreshing hint of mint.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 40 minutes
Course Cake,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 12 servings
Calories 350 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the chocolate cake

  • 1 box chocolate cake mix Prepare according to package instructions
  • ½ cup vegetable oil
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 cup water

For the cheesecake layer

  • 2 packages (8 oz each) cream cheese, softened Ensure it's softened for easier mixing
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¼ teaspoon mint extract
  • ¼ cup sour cream

For the fudge topping

  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ips Use high-quality chocolate for best flavor
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• ¼ teaspoon vanilla extract

For garnish

  • Crushed mint chocolate candies or mint chocolate chips For topping
  • Fresh mint leaves Optional garnish

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Grease and flour a 9-inch springform pan.
  • Prepare the chocolate cake mix according to the package instructions.
  •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  • Allow the cake to cool completely.

Cheesecake Layer

  • In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and sugar together until smooth.
  • Add e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ition.
  • Stir in vanilla and mint extract, followed by sour cream.
  • Pour the cheesecake batter over the cooled cake layer and bake for 35-40 minutes, or until the cheesecake is set.
  • Turn off the oven and allow the cheesecake to cool inside the oven with the door slightly ajar for 1 hour.
  • Then, refrigerate for at least 3 hours or overnight.

Fudge Layer

  • Prepare the fudge layer by melting the chocolate chips and heavy cream together in a microwave-safe bowl, stirring every 30 seconds until fully melted and smooth.
  • Stir in vanilla extract.
  • Pour the fudge layer over the chilled cheesecake and spread it evenly.
  • Return the cake to the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to allow the fudge to set.

Serving

  • Before serving, garnish with crushed mint chocolate candies or mint chocolate chips and fresh mint leaves if desired.
  • Slice, serve, and enjoy the delicious layers of mint chocolate indulgence!

Notes

Store any leftovers in the refrigerator covered with plastic wrap or in an airtight container for 4-5 days. Freeze if needed for longer storage. Allow the cake to chill overnight for the best texture and flavor.
